Do I need to go to court for this matter?
Children's Law matters can involve court proceedings, particularly if disputes escalate or parental disagreements cannot be resolved through negotiation. Whether court action becomes necessary depends on several factors, including the nature of the dispute, the jurisdiction involved, and how the situation progresses between parties. Some matters are resolved through mediation or agreement, while others require judicial intervention. Based on your location in Coffs Harbour, NSW, one nearby court location is: Coffs Harbour Court House 2-16 Beryl Street, Coffs Harbour This location is provided for general context only. Children's Law matters are generally handled in the Family Court of Australia or the Federal Circuit and Family Court, depending on the complexity and jurisdiction of your case. A lawyer can advise whether court involvement is required and which court or tribunal applies to your situation.

How much do Children's Law lawyers cost in Coffs Harbour, NSW?
Children's Law lawyers in Coffs Harbour, NSW generally charge between $300 and $550 per hour. These hourly rates fluctuate based on the lawyer's experience level, firm size, and specific location within the region, though your total legal costs ultimately depend on how many hours your matter requires. Straightforward issues like initial custody advice or reviewing existing parenting agreements typically need minimal time and fall at the lower end of the cost spectrum. Moderate complexity matters such as negotiating parenting plans or preparing court documents require additional preparation time, while disputes involving child protection proceedings or contested custody battles demand extensive court appearances and detailed case preparation, resulting in significantly higher overall expenses. Actual fees vary depending on the lawyer and the circumstances of the matter.

What are the most common Children's Law matters in Coffs Harbour, NSW?
Throughout Coffs Harbour, NSW, children's law practitioners frequently handle custody disputes between separated parents, parenting arrangement modifications, child support calculations, and relocation applications when one parent wants to move. Additionally, child protection matters involving government agencies and adoption processes represent significant portions of local caseloads. Many lawyers specialising in children's law find themselves managing complex situations where multiple issues intersect, particularly when family breakdown affects various aspects of a child's welfare simultaneously.
What documents do I need for a Children's Law lawyer in Coffs Harbour, NSW?
Children's Law matters in Coffs Harbour often involve various documents that may assist your lawyer in understanding your situation. If available, these documents can be useful: photo identification, birth certificates for the children involved, any existing parenting orders or family court documents, school reports or medical records relevant to the child's welfare, and correspondence with other parties or government agencies. You may also be asked to provide evidence of your living arrangements, income details, or any previous assessments from child welfare services if they exist. Only a lawyer can confirm what documents are required for your situation. Some Australia Post offices offer services like certified copies, photo ID, or printing.
